Understanding the Core Gameplay Mechanics
The fundamental objective of chicken road is deceptively simple: navigate a chicken safely across multiple lanes of traffic. Each successfully crossed lane awards points, encouraging players to venture further and risk greater danger. However, the relentless stream of vehicles poses a constant threat; a single collision results in immediate failure, forcing the player to start anew. This inherent risk-reward dynamic is central to the game’s addictive quality. Mastering the timing of movements is crucial, requiring quick reflexes and keen observation skills. Successful players learn to anticipate traffic patterns, identifying brief windows of opportunity to sprint across the road.

Variations and Adaptations of the Core Idea
The core mechanic of guiding an animal across a dangerous path has been adapted and re-imagined in numerous games over the years. Frogger, released in 1981, is arguably the most iconic example, establishing the genre and setting the stage for countless imitators. However, chicken road distinguishes itself through its minimalist design, fast-paced gameplay, and focus on simplicity. Some adaptations introduce power-ups, obstacles, or different animal characters, adding layers of complexity to the core mechanic. Others incorporate multiplayer modes, allowing players to compete against each other in real-time. The enduring popularity of this concept demonstrates its inherent appeal and adaptability.
- Frogger – The original arcade classic that pioneered the genre.
- Crossy Road – A popular mobile game with a similar premise, featuring a variety of characters and environments.
- Other variations – Numerous browser-based and mobile games explore the concept with unique twists and features.
Each iteration builds upon the fundamental idea of navigating a dangerous path, offering players a fresh and engaging experience. The longevity of this concept speaks to its enduring appeal and the creative potential it offers.
